GRAY ANNOUNCES U.S. SERVICE ACADEMY NOMINATIONS, OPENS UP 2027 APPLICATION REQUESTS

Today, Congressman Adam Gray (CA-13) is announcing his student nominations who have been officially accepted into United States Service Academies.

Each candidate underwent a highly competitive, selective process as well as an interview by Congressman Gray's Service Academy Interview Committee, which included military leaders and various community members.

"These students have earned an extraordinary opportunity to serve their country through our nation's service academies," said Congressman Adam Gray. "Their hard work, discipline, and commitment to service reflect the very best of the Central Valley. A special thank you to the members of our Service Academy Nomination Committee for the time, expertise, and care they devoted to reviewing each application and helping identify these exceptional young men and women."

Congratulations to:

  • Angelina Borrelli, Los Banos High School, who has been offered appointment to the U.S. Air Force Academy.
  • Brianna Reyna Hancock, Central Catholic High School, who has been offered appointment to the U.S. Air Force Academy.
  • Brett Parker, Merced High School, who has been offered appointment to the U.S. Merchant Marines Academy.
